find the area of this trapezoid. be sure to include the correct unit in your answer.
Step1: Recall trapezoid area formula
The area of a trapezoid is given by $\text{Area} = \frac{1}{2} \times (b_1 + b_2) \times h$, where $b_1$ and $b_2$ are the lengths of the two parallel sides, and $h$ is the height.
Step2: Identify given values
Here, $b_1 = 8\ \text{cm}$, $b_2 = 16\ \text{cm}$, $h = 7\ \text{cm}$.
Step3: Substitute values into formula
$$\begin{align*}
\text{Area} &= \frac{1}{2} \times (8 + 16) \times 7 \\
&= \frac{1}{2} \times 24 \times 7
\end{align*}$$
Step4: Calculate the result
$$\begin{align*}
\text{Area} &= 12 \times 7 \\
&= 84
\end{align*}$$
Area uses square units, so the unit is $\text{cm}^2$.
